From friend to enemy
Chapter 1
In the middle of the dense forest there is a secret base. Now this is no ordinary base, this is a base where one man trained both man and mutant to the prime of their strength. He trained many men and mutants but the most powerful of them all was Deborah. He had trained her severely since she was 12 and had first discovered her powers. She was, to this day, undefeated when Professor Z decided to attack, his arch enemy, the X-MEN.
********************
Deborah walked into the dark room and bowed at the back of the chair. It slowly spun around to reveal Prof. Z. His right eye had scars all over it, even scratches on the eye, which gave him a wicked look. He was tall and skinny, but had great muscles. He wore a tight black suit that made him look even rougher. Nobody that even looked at him wanted to get on his bad side. He motioned for Deborah to stand, giving her a quick smile revealing his vampire like teeth.
"Deborah, good of you to come. I have a special mission and I think you are just the mutant for it. Is it not true that you once were friends with the newest Xmen, Jubilee?" he asked taking on a serious expression.
Deborah's expression suddenly stiffened, "You are correct."
"How would you like to get back at Jubilee for leaving you for those Xmen?" he inquired.
She paused a moment thinking back to what had caused her hatred of the Xmen...
It had all started years ago, Jubilee and Deborah had been close friends. But one day, Deborah had gained her powers and had joined Prof. Z. She had slowly disappeared on weekends for the first year, then on weekdays. Until it had come to the point she finally left home for a complete year to continue her training. She had returned when Jubilee had turned 14 to discover she had also gained powers. Deborah thought this to be a great thing that had happened. She had planned on helping Jubilee develop her powers, then they could work together forever. This had all changed when Jubilee was caught up in this anti-mutant program. She had not been able to help Jubilee before the Xmen had interfered and after little thought Jubilee had joined the Xmen. Deborah had been furious and decided something should be done. She had approached Wolverine, one of the Xmen, to try to convince him Jubilee was better off with her. He wouldn't give her a straight answer though, and started walking away. Until that day Deborah had kept her powers to herself so no one except the professor knew about them. But this made her so mad she had shot Wolverine in the back with a rather strong electricity jolt. Then as he got up she had disappeared down the street, not to be seen by anyone to this day.
"Deborah!" Prof. Z said knocking her out of her memory lane.
"Yes!" she said half startled.
"I asked you a question and I expect to get an answer!" he stated rather sternly.
"I would be glad to," Deborah said in a mysteriously evil tone.
"Good, here's the plan." Z. laid out a plan board on the desk and covered the scheme from top to bottom.
********************
The next day she stood beside the Prof. over looking the construction of the trap. "Now all we need is the bait," the Prof. said turning to Deborah who was now dressed in a pair of blue jeans and a T-shirt, rather than her ordinary outfit, which she now preferred over this. Problem was, the outfit was part of the plan so she had no choice.
"You ready Deborah?" he asked turning back to face her.
She nodded her head 'yes', jumped up in the air, did a backwards flip in the air and landed at the edge of the property. She walked into the dense woods without even a look back.
The Prof. watched as she made her grand exit then turned back to watch his part of the plan in progress.
********************
Logan, codename Wolverine, was going up the stairs when he suddenly heard a knock at the door. "Who could that be?" he snarled and headed back down the stairs towards the door. When he opened the door he saw a teenage girl wearing a usual kids' outfit and hair up in a ponytail but there was something about this certain girl that he didn't like.
"Hello. Logan, am I right?" Deborah asked in her sweetest voice. No answer came so she continued in her fake sweet voice, which drove her nuts to use. "I'm an old friend of Jubilee and I was told her new location was here." She still got no response. "So, can I see her just for a while?" she asked hoping he would take the bait.
He looked her over for a minute and although she knew he wanted to slam the door in her face he let her in. "Wait here," he commanded heading up the stairs.
********************
He reached the top of the stairs and entered the room where the rest of the Xmen were sitting and talking about their latest evidence about Magneto's where about. "Some weirdo here to see Jubilee," Wolverine said taking his seat.
Jubilee looked at him odd, along with the rest of the Xmen. He didn't even look up though and Jubilee left the room to see what this was all about.
********************
Deborah was looking at some pictures when she heard someone coming down the steps and turned just in time to see Jubilee fling her arms around her neck.
"Where have you been?" she asked not letting go of Deborah's neck.
Deborah pushed her back and looked her straight in the eyes, " I just stopped by to say good bye." Deborah turned and headed out the door.
"Wait," Jubilee yelled and ran after her.
Deborah headed straight into the woods and down a narrow path with Jubilee on her tail. She thought Jubilee would never be quiet. She asked question after question until finally Deborah stopped walking. Jubilee placed her hand on Deborah's shoulder and muttered one word, "Deborah..."
"Don't call me Deborah!" she said spinning around flinging Jubilee away. Right then and there she placed her fingertips together and lightning surrounded her. Jubilee watched in awe as Deborah changed from her old friend to one who could likely be an enemy if she was not careful. As the lightning cleared Jubilee could see what had happened. Her jeans and T-shirt she had been wearing were now replaced by a tight red full body-suit with lightning bolts all over it. A pair of red knee-high boots, which were also decorated with lightning bolts, had replaced her sneakers. Her blue eyes had turned into small black cat-like slits in the middle of a pure white eye and her teeth were now twice as sharp. She wore a necklace that had a lightning bolt with the letter Z on it and lightning earrings. Her hair had turned a dark brown with blond lightning streaks going down it and she wore a V shaped bandanna on her head, also marked with a lightning bolt.
Jubilee was so shocked it took her a minute to regain her balance. When she did she was not sure what to do. Deborah stood there looking at her with hatred in her eyes.
"Deborah?" She stuttered.
